State crime brief
What stands out in Oregon
The average county-level total crime rate is 2366.0 per 100,000 residents, within 5% of the national county benchmark.
Wheeler County reports 0.0 total crimes per 100,000 residents, while Clackamas County reports 13443.2. That spread is why county-level lookup matters more than a single statewide average.
36 of 36 counties have full or partial FBI UCR coverage in the current build, with 229 reporting agencies represented.
